1. Wix

Wix is renowned for its flexibility and extensive selection of templates, making it one of the best website builders for small business.

Features and Benefits

  • Drag-and-drop website editor with no coding needed
  • Built-in e-commerce functionality for online sales
  • Marketing tools, including email campaigns and social media integrations
  • SEO and analytics tools for growth tracking
  • Free plan available, with premium options for expanded features

Wix’s combination of simplicity and versatility makes it an excellent choice for small business owners aiming for a professional online presence.

2. Shopify

While Shopify is widely known for e-commerce, it also offers features suitable for small businesses that want to sell products or services online.

Features and Benefits

  • Easy-to-use store setup with customizable themes
  • Secure payment gateways and checkout options
  • Inventory, order, and shipping management
  • Discount codes and marketing tools
  • Mobile-responsive storefronts
  • SEO and analytics integration

Shopify excels as one of the best website builders for small business focused on selling online, making it ideal for retail entrepreneurs.

3. Squarespace

Squarespace is popular for its beautifully designed templates, ideal for small businesses that want a visually striking web presence.

Features and Benefits

  • Elegant, professional templates optimized for visual content
  • Seamless drag-and-drop editing
  • Robust e-commerce options
  • Mobile-friendly designs
  • Built-in marketing and SEO features
  • Reliable hosting and security

For small businesses in creative industries, Squarespace is considered among the best website builders for small business due to its aesthetic appeal and user-friendly interface.

4. Weebly

Owned by Square, Weebly offers an accessible platform suitable for small business owners new to website creation.

Features and Benefits

  • Simple and intuitive drag-and-drop editor
  • Integrated e-commerce tools with Square payments
  • Cost-effective plans, including free options
  • Marketing tools and email campaigns
  • Mobile responsive templates
  • Easy integration with POS and payment solutions

Weebly’s affordability and ease of use make it among the best website builders for small business seeking a quick setup.

5. WordPress with Elementor

For small businesses seeking flexibility, WordPress combined with Elementor offers extensive customization options.

Features and Benefits

  • Thousands of themes and plugins for tailored sites
  • Full control over website functionality and design
  • SEO optimization capabilities
  • E-commerce support via WooCommerce
  • Strong community support and resources

While it may require more technical knowledge, this combo is widely regarded as among the best website builders for small business that want a unique, scalable online platform.

How to Select the Best Website Builders for Small Business

Choosing the best website builders for small business depends on your goals, budget, and technical comfort. Keep these factors in mind:

  • Budget constraints: Find a platform that offers good value within your investment limits.
  • Design flexibility: Decide whether you want highly customizable templates or simple, ready-made designs.
  • Functional needs: Determine if you need e-commerce, booking systems, or other integrations.
  • Ease of use: Assess your comfort level with website management tools.
  • Growth potential: Pick a platform that can evolve with your business and support advanced features later.

Making an informed decision will ensure your website becomes a valuable asset for your small business.
